The Mighty Once Caldas: A Legacy of Glory

Let's kick things off by talking about Once Caldas, a team that carries a legacy of glory and a name that resonates deeply within Colombian football. Based in Manizales, this club, affectionately known as the 'Blanco-Blanco', has a history sprinkled with significant achievements, most notably their legendary Copa Libertadores triumph in 2004. That victory wasn't just a win; it was a statement, a testament to their resilience, tactical prowess, and the incredible spirit of a team that defied expectations on the continental stage. This historic achievement cemented their place in the annals of South American football and continues to be a source of immense pride for their loyal supporters. The club has a distinct identity, often characterized by its tenacity and a never-say-die attitude. Their home ground, the Estadio Palogrande, has witnessed countless battles, and the roar of the crowd on match days is a legendary sound that can intimidate any visiting team. Over the years, Once Caldas has produced talented players who have gone on to represent the Colombian national team and play in top leagues worldwide, further enhancing the club's reputation. Millonarios FC: The Embattled Giant

Now, let's turn our attention to the formidable Millonarios FC, often referred to as 'Millos' or 'Los Embajadores' (The Ambassadors). This is one of Colombia's most iconic and historically significant football clubs, boasting a massive and passionate following that spans the entire nation. Based in the capital city of Bogotá, Millonarios has a trophy cabinet brimming with domestic league titles, making them one of the most decorated teams in Colombian football history. Their legacy is not just about silverware; it's about a style of play, a tradition of attractive football, and a commitment to upholding a certain standard. The club's history is intertwined with some of the greatest players to have ever graced the Colombian game, and their iconic light blue jerseys are recognized and respected far and wide. Millonarios' fanbase is legendary for its loyalty and fervor. On any given match day, the Estadio Nemesio Camacho El Campín transforms into a sea of blue, with an energy that can be overwhelming for opposing teams.
